no. Because , if it had a period, say k > 0, then that would mean that
e^(x+k) = e^x
e^x e^k = e^x
e^k = 1
k=0
But, we specified k > 0.
I mean, just look at the graph. Surely it is not periodic!
Now, if we use a complex number z, then it is true that e^z is periodic.
